Join us for a one-day graffiti design workshop at Gladstone Skate Park. Work alongside professional graffiti artist Morris Green to learn new skills, create your own mini artwork, and help inspire the final skate park mural.


Design Workshop - Wednesday, 24 September

Group 1 - 9am-12pm (max 10 participants)

Lunch (provided) - 12pm-1pm

Group 2 - 1pm – 4pm (max10 participants)


All participants will create their own mini design on canvas boards, which will be used to inspire the final skate park artwork.

At the end of the workshop, up to five participants will be invited to assist Morris Green in painting the skate park on Thursday 25 & Friday 26 September. (If selected, you’ll need to confirm your availability – session times will be advised).
